The family of an artist, Ifeanyi Kalu, has been thrown into mourning after personnel of the Nigerian Air Force, accused of driving on the Bus Rapid Transit lane in Lagos State, crushed him.

“The victim, who was apparently in shock at how the vehicle stopped, tried to go back to where he was coming from and I understood that avehicle crushed him. As an organisation with responsible personnel, the officers, who were in that vehicle, felt it would be out of place to see such an incident and a victim in that particular state and ignore.

“When the victim passed on, the family asked the Air Force for assistance to bury him and I understood that they came up with a sum of N500,000. The Air Force leadership in the base volunteered to contribute more than half of what they asked.”Ifeanyi’s brother, Ikechukwu, denied that the family sought the assistance of the military.

“They first rushed him to a nearby hospital where he was rejected before they took him to the military hospital where he died on that same day. We are not seeking assistance; I have the message they sent us asking for a meeting and to know what we want them to do for us.” He said, “In our own operation, we always inform our busmen to be very careful when driving on the BRT corridor, let alone people that are not supposed to use the lane. Anybody that is not permitted by LAMATA to use the corridor is passing there illegally.”
